Now this...5 kids, ranging from age 2 to 13 years-old were killed in a tragic car accident yesterday. The 10 kids and 2 adults were sharing seats and, GASP, there were NO car seats in the entire car!

The dead ranged in age from 2 to 13, the newspaper says. Three of the children were pronounced dead at the scene, and the other two died later, authorities said.

They were apparently on their way to a waterpark when the SUV rolled several times on its way down an encampment and nine of the children were thrown from the car. I cannot even imagine. A day that was supposed to be filled with fun in the sun, turned into every parent's worst nightmare.
